原文:logger(三)log4j2簡介及其實現原理

一 log j 簡介 log j 是log j .x和logback的改進版,據說采用了一些新技術 無鎖異步 等等 ,使得日志的吞吐量 性能比log j .x提高 倍,並解決了一些死鎖的bug,而且配置更加簡單靈活 maven配置 也可以配置starter 二 log j .xml配置 實現類在log j .xml配置文件中的標簽名。 簡單說Appender就是一個管道,定義了日志內容的去向 保存 ...

2019-07-31 16:16 0 3748 推薦指數:

查看詳情

logger(一)slf4j簡介及其實現原理

一、slf4j簡介 slf4j(Simple logging facade for Java)是對所有日志框架制定的一種規范、標准、接口,並不是一個框架的具體的實現,因為接口並不能獨立使用,需要和具體的日志框架實現配合使用 slf4j是門面模式的典型應用,外部與一個子系統的通信必須通過一個統一 ...

Wed Jul 31 03:00:00 CST 2019 0 1578
log4j Logger 使用簡介

項目結構: log4j.properties 內容: maven 依賴: 代碼樣例: 結果輸出: 為什么輸出只有三個? log中的日志級別如下 debug < info < warn < error ...

Mon Aug 27 07:54:00 CST 2018 0 2362
log4j2工作原理源碼剖析

前言 本文建立在log4j-core 2.12.1版本為基礎,在此基礎上進行的源碼剖析 Log4j2的配置可以通過以下四種方式之一完成 通過以XML、JSON、YAML或屬性格式編寫的配置文件。 通過創建ConfigurationFactory和Configuration以編程方式 ...

Tue Mar 30 19:26:00 CST 2021 0 370
logger(二)logback簡介及其實現原理

一、logback簡介 logback是log4j創始人寫的,性能比log4j要好,目前主要分為3個模塊 logback-core:核心代碼模塊 logback-classic:log4j的一個改良版本,同時實現了slf4j的接口,這樣你如果之后要切換其他日志組件也是一件 ...

Wed Jul 31 18:07:00 CST 2019 0 1865
使用Log4j2實現日志輸出

log4j.properties文件並配置,但是在log4j2中已經廢棄了log4j.properties文件的使用,使用的是l ...

Wed Apr 18 00:56:00 CST 2018 0 16399
log4j2 自動刪除過期日志文件配置及實現原理解析

  日志文件自動刪除功能必不可少,當然你可以讓運維去做這事,只是這不地道。而日志組件是一個必備組件,讓其多做一件刪除的工作,無可厚非。本文就來探討下 log4j 的日志文件自動刪除實現吧。 0. 自動刪除配置參考樣例: (log4j2.xml)   如果僅想停留在使用層面 ...

Fri Jul 31 17:10:00 CST 2020 0 6030
Log4j2架構及概念簡介

log4j——Log for java。 此文為讀log4j2 user guaid時的翻譯及筆記。log4j2log4jLogger的繼承關系和配置方式上都做出了修改。個人感覺比較有意思的是Logger對象與LoggerConfig解耦的設計,以及Filter中的傳遞機制,有點像 ...

Tue Jan 15 04:01:00 CST 2013 5 22575
log4j2 不使用配置文件,動態生成logger對象

  大家平時使用Log4j一般都是在classpath下放置一個log4j的配置文件,比如log4j.xml,里面配置好Appenders和Loggers,但是前一陣想做某需求的時候,想要的效果是每一個任務都要有一個單獨的日志文件記錄下來,比如job.001.log,job.002.log這種 ...

Tue Aug 02 01:20:00 CST 2016 3 11335
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M